package org.apache.ode.utils;
import java.io.IOException;
import java.net.InetSocketAddress;
import java.net.ServerSocket;
/**
* An inter-process synchronization mechanism. This class uses a well known
* TCP port to synchronize multiple processes. The method of operation is
* simple: by opening a port, a process prevents other processes on the local
* machine from opening the same port.
*
* @author Maciej Szefler ( m s z e f l e r @ g m a i l . c o m)
*/
public class ProcessMutex {
private int port;
private ServerSocket ss = null;
/**
* Constructor.
*
* @param port synchronization TCP port
*/
public ProcessMutex(int port) {
this.port = port;
}
/**
* Acquire the lock. Will throw InterruptedException after timeout (15
* seconds).
*
* @throws InterruptedException in case of timeout
* @throws IllegalStateException in case lock is already acquired
*/
public void lock()
throws InterruptedException {
synchronized (this) {
if (ss != null) {
throw new IllegalStateException("ProcessMutex: Bad mutex state exception.");
}
long startTime = System.currentTimeMillis();
while ((startTime + 15000) > System.currentTimeMillis()) {
try {
ss = new ServerSocket();
// Per Dan Kearns suggestion (jira ODE-100), prevents excessive hanging on to socket.
ss.setReuseAddress(true);
ss.bind(new InetSocketAddress(port));
break;
} catch (IOException ioe) {
Thread.sleep(2);
}
}
if (ss == null) {
throw new InterruptedException("ProcessMutex: lock() timed out!");
}
}
}
/**
* Release the lock
*
* @throws IllegalStateException DOCUMENTME
*/
public void unlock() {
synchronized (this) {
if (ss == null) {
throw new IllegalStateException("ProcessMutex: Bad mutex state exception.");
}
try {
ss.close();
} catch (IOException ioe) {
throw new IllegalStateException("ProcessMutex: Error closing socket.");
} finally {
ss = null;
this.notify();
}
}
}
}
